Capcom has announced that Monster Hunter Wilds‘ Title Update 4 drops on December 16, 2025, bringing back one of the nastiest Elder Dragons to ever slime up the battlefield: Gogmazios. Alongside the returning beast, TU4 will roll out the Winter Festival of Accord, expanded endgame content, and the long-awaited performance improvements. For PC players still struggling to keep their rigs from melting, this might finally be the best time to jump back into the hunt.
The hulking Gogmazios first debuted in Monster Hunter 4 Ultimate on the 3DS. Covered in thick, oily tar that it could ignite into fiery explosions, Gogmazios was known for turning arenas into blackened infernos. Between running around to use Cannons, Dragonator, and Demolisher, veterans remember it as one of the most chaotic, yet cinematic Elder Dragon raids ever designed.

In Wilds, Capcom has completely reimagined the fight with a dual-element phase system. In TU4, Gogmazios will shift weaknesses mid-battle; Fire when drenched in tar, and Dragon once that coating burns away. Director Yuya Tokuda recommended that players to bring two elements, as it probably works similar to the Omega and Nerscylla Clone crossover encounter.
To match its enormous power, Tokuda said it’s also adding a new Armor Augmentation feature. Hunters will finally be able to push their Armor defenses past the usual limits. He even warned players to ‘save up a lot’ of Armor Spheres, hinting that TU4 Gogmazios won’t pull any punches.
Finally, as mentioned before, PC Hunters will just might get some relief. The team promised TU4 will include major CPU and GPU optimizations, for smoother frame rates and fewer crashes.
